>>> Ben Sims and I are happy to share our new book, *Repairing
>>> Infrastructures: The Maintenance of Materiality and Power*
>>> <https://mitpress.mit.edu/books/repairing-infrastructures>. The book
>>> provides an overview of infrastructure studies and maintenance and repair
>>> studies, illustrated with case studies from our own research and the work
>>> of other researchers. Our approach in the book owes a lot to this
>>> community, and we hope you will find our work helpful for your teaching,
>>> research, and practice. You can buy the book as a paperback and/or download
>>> the chapters directly
>>> <https://direct.mit.edu/books/book/4930/Repairing-InfrastructuresThe-Maintenance-of> (free
>>> of charge) from MIT's website. We're grateful to the press for offering an
>>> open access version of the book.
